.NET MAUI中的集合视图源替代项[已关闭]

h79rfbju  于 2022-12-30  发布在  .NET
关注(0)|答案(1)|浏览(187)

已关闭。此问题需要details or clarity。当前不接受答案。
**想要改进此问题?**添加详细信息并通过editing this post阐明问题。

2天前关闭。
Improve this question
我正在从WPF迁移到.NET MAUI。我在基于CollectionViewSource的应用程序中有多个主-细节视图。在.NET MAUI中,wpf CollectionViewSource的替代方案是什么?
在. NET MAUI中找不到集合视图源。

bttbmeg0

bttbmeg01#

与WPF不同,CollectionView in .NET Maui是一种使用不同布局规范来显示数据列表的视图,似乎在Maui没有这样的控件可以替代。
在Maui中,如ListView、CollectionView、CarouseView,这些控件都有一个ItemSource属性,指定要显示的项目集合,通常我们在ViewModel中将ItemSource绑定到一个ObservableCollection,如下图所示:

<CollectionView ItemsSource="{Binding Monkeys}" />

如果我们想要过滤或排序数据,我们可以在ViewModel中添加一些逻辑来更改ItemSource绑定到的Monkey。
我在Github CollectionViewSource #3837[Proposal] Implement CollectionViewSource #2193上也发现了类似的问题,你可以关注一下。
希望对你有用。

相关问题